Pile pressing device and method
The invention discloses a pile pressing device and method, and relates to the technical field of structural engineering. The device does not have requirements on the position and the bearing capacityof a pile to be pressed, and is wide in application range, simple in process and low in cost. The pile pressing device comprises a bearing pile, an uplift pile, a variable-thrust jack and a counter-force beam, wherein the variable-thrust jack is arranged at the top of the bearing pile, the uplift pile is arranged on one side of the bearing pile, one end of the counter-force beam is arranged at theupper portion of the ejection end of the variable-thrust jack, the middle of the counter-force beam is flexibly connected with the top of the uplift pile, and the other end of the counter-force beamis provided with an enclasping device connected with the pile to be pressed, and meanwhile, the invention further provides the pile pressing method adopting the pile pressing device, which comprises the steps that the number of bearing piles and the number of uplift piles are calculated, then the bearing piles and the uplift piles are driven into a soil layer at the bottom of a foundation pit, then the variable-thrust jack is started, and thrust of the variable-thrust jack is gradually increased till the variable-thrust jack reaches a set value. The pile pressing device can be used for pressing the pile to be pressed into a set bearing layer.
